New research from Columbia University is challenging long-held assumptions about alcohol, including what “moderate” really means and whether there’s a safe number of drinks for men and women. What does the evidence actually tell us about alcohol? Why are drinking patterns changing? And as more people reach for THC instead of alcohol, what do we know about the tradeoffs? To help us separate fact from fiction, Chelsea speaks with the study’s author, Dr. Katherine Keyes, a professor at Columbia University whose research focuses on psychiatric and substance-use epidemiology.
